#907608 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#907608 is composed of 56.5% red, 46.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.1% magenta, 94.4%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 48.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 29.8%. #907608 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ffec10 with #210000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

#907608 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#907608 has RGB values of R:144, G:118,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.94, K:0.44. Its decimal value is 9467400.

Shades and Tints of #907608
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0b01 is the darkest color, while #fffefa is the lightest one.
